Cost Accountant – Wisconsin Aluminum Foundry
You have a strong passion for finding where a business can improve profitability and efficiency by assigning costs to products, services, processes, and projects. You have an eye for where we are leaking money and what we can do to home in on how to save and where to budget.
Your close eye to detail, prioritization, data analytics, and organization will make you successful here at our growing, family-owned business here by the lake.
You will need to possess a Bachelor’s degree in Economics, Accounting or Finance and have demonstrated knowledge of data sciences, either through post-secondary course work or professional work experience in a manufacturing setting.
In this role, you will be responsible for:
Standard product costing
Variance calculations
Budget versus actual comparisons
Inventory accuracy on daily, weekly, monthly, quarterly and annual reports, including determining variances and resolving the same
Daily you will have the opportunity to:
Manage annual standard cost revaluation
Collaborate with other departments and areas to locate and dispose of obsolete inventory.
Maintain overall cost accounting system.
Accumulate and apply overhead costs as required by generally accepted accounting principles.
Plan, study, collect data and analyze any changes to determine costs of business activity such as raw material purchases, inventory, and labor Analyze capital budgeting requests for reason, return on investment, and payback; provide statistical analysis of projections.
Assist CFO & Controller on special projects, government reports, and property taxes
This isn’t your typical office position. Not only will you be working with engineering and manufacturing regarding cost standards, but you will also be on the production floor from time to time performing Cost Accountant duties.
